Understanding what Isaiah 1:31 really means
Isaiah 1:31, nestled within the opening chapter of the Book of Isaiah, serves as a poignant call to repentance and a stark warning against the repercussions of persisting in sinful ways. The prophet Isaiah’s message to the people of Judah and Jerusalem resonates through the ages, urging reflection on the consequences of our actions. The imagery of “the strong shall become tinder” paints a vivid picture of vulnerability and impending destruction, reminding us that even the seemingly powerful are not immune to the consequences of their deeds. This metaphorical language challenges us to consider the fragility of human strength in the face of divine judgment.
“The strong shall become tinder, his work a spark,” encapsulates the idea that the very actions of the wicked will serve as the catalyst for their downfall. The imagery of a spark igniting a fire speaks to the self-destructive nature of sin, where one’s own deeds lead to their ultimate demise. The phrase “Both will burn together, with no one to quench the flames” underscores the inescapable nature of divine judgment, emphasizing the totality of the consequences that await those who persist in their wickedness. This uncompromising portrayal of judgment challenges us to consider the weight of our choices and the accountability we bear for our actions.
Drawing parallels with other biblical passages such as Proverbs 16:18 and Galatians 6:7, Isaiah 1:31 reinforces the timeless truth that pride, arrogance, and sinful actions lead to destruction and downfall. The interconnectedness of these verses underscores the consistent message throughout Scripture regarding the consequences of our choices.
